Extract the last word from a string using C#

前端 未结 7 1739
醉梦人生
醉梦人生 2020-12-15 16:37

My string is like this:

string input = \"STRIP, HR 3/16 X 1 1/2 X 1 5/8 + API\";

Here actually I want to extract the last word, \'API\', an

7条回答
  •  轻奢々
    轻奢々 (楼主)
    2020-12-15 17:21

    string workingInput = input.Trim();
    string last = workingInput.Substring(workingInput.LastIndexOf(' ')).Trim();
    

    Although this may fail if you have no spaces in the string. I think splitting is unnecessarily intensive just for one word :)

提交回复
热议问题